HR Media to support four Sheffield sports activities
Sheffield-based HR Media has been appointed by four sports organisations to raise the profile of a number of sporting events, activities and organisations taking place in the city.
For the third year running, HR Media will be promoting the Bupa Great Yorkshire Run which is in Sheffield on October 9.
The agency is also working with South Yorkshire Sport to promote key projects, such as Future Gold, which links local businesses and organisations willing to provide sponsorship to the region’s talented young sports stars.
HR Media has been appointed to support Aerial Extreme – a high ropes adventure course located next to iceSheffield. The PR agency is utilising social media, local press and competitions to inform families from the region about the adventure facility which offers 34 challenging obstacles.
HR Media also played a central role in raising awareness of the British Open Para Table Tennis Championships 2011 (BOPTT), as well as supporting the production of an event programme publication.
